No. Changing the file extension will corrupt the file structure. PKG files are compressed archive wrappers, while ISO files are uncompressed sector-by-sector disc clones. They require proper extraction and compilation. Are PKG to ISO converters safe to use?

Transfer the ISO file to an external hard drive formatted to NTFS or FAT32 (split ISOs required for FAT32). Place the file inside the folder named PS3ISO on the root of your drive.
